IaaS (Infrastructure as a Service)

IaaS (Infrastructure as a Service) is a core cloud computing model that delivers virtualized computing resources—such as servers, storage, and networking—over the internet. Instead of purchasing and maintaining physical hardware, businesses can access scalable infrastructure on demand, paying only for what they use.

Infrastructure as a Service is widely adopted by startups, enterprises, and developers looking for flexibility, cost efficiency, and full control over their IT environments.

With IaaS, the cloud provider manages the physical data centers and hardware, while users retain control over operating systems, applications, and configurations.


Key Components of IaaS

Compute Resources

IaaS offers virtual servers that can be launched, scaled, or shut down instantly. These virtual machines support different workloads, from basic web hosting to high-performance computing.

Cloud Storage

Organizations can choose from multiple storage options, including block storage, object storage, and file storage, depending on performance and scalability needs.

Networking Services

IaaS includes virtual networks, IP addressing, VPNs, firewalls, and load balancers to ensure secure and efficient data communication.
